SERVICES PROVIDED

  • OUTREACH PROGRAM
    Outreach responds confidentially to calls for assistance from seniors via telephone and home visits. Outreach can provide a needs assessment and referral to appropriate agencies for any Scituate resident over age 60 and is a link to community resources, elder needs and issues . Our services include:
    • Home/Site Visits
    • Information and Referral to home care services, financial assistance programs, housing options, handyman help, etc.
    • Advocacy and Support
    • Friendly Visitor program
    • Assist with Applications for Fuel Assistance, Medicaid, Senior Pharmacy Program, Food Stamps, Senior Housing
    • SHINE (Health Insurance Counseling)
  • TRANSPORTATION PROGRAM

Our daily van provides rides for medical appointments in Scituate and Cohasset; to the Senior Center and other locations for programs; the SSES Nutrition Site and Thursday Lunch Program, beauty salons and harbor shopping. This service is available Monday - Friday, 8:30 am to 2:30 pm.  Call 781-545-8722 to arrange at least 72 hours in advance. SCOA vans accommodate wheelchairs and have lifts for those unable to negotiate van steps; escorts may be required for some transportation needs.

  • Our Medical Connection van runs on Tuesday for medical appointments out of town.
  • Volunteer drivers are available to transport seniors to some out-of-town medical appointments.
  • The Scituate LINK Program provides transportation for MBTA-eligible special van users.
  • The Vision Support Group van provides transportation for members to attend the monthly support group meetings in Hingham.
  • Call 781-545-8722 for any of the above transportation services at least 72 hours in advance.
  • South Shore Hospital Courtesy Coach is available for Scituate residents who have medical appointments at the hospital in Weymouth on Tuesdays and Thursdays from 9-3. Advance notice required; call the Courtesy Coach at 781-340-4350.

COLLABORATIONS
We provide van transportation to the following programs sponsored by other agencies/organizations:

  • South Shore Elder Services’ Nutrition Site Program at the Harbor Methodist Church, First Parish Road in Scituate. This program runs on Mondays, Wednesdays and Fridays. SSES also offers Meals on Wheels which provides a main meal to homebound persons 60 years of age or older who are unable to prepare meals and who are unable to attend the SSES Nutrition Site.  For information on the SSES Nutrition Program, please call 781-545-5885 or 781-848-3910.
  • The Thursday Lunch Program prepared by volunteers at the First Trinitarian Congregational Church at 381 Country Way in Scituate. 
The monthly Vision Support Group at Hingham COA.
